Senegal's Mane admits he is still trying to adapt at Bayern

Ahram Online , Monday 3 Oct 2022

Bayern Munich's Senegalese forward Sadio Mane said on Monday that he was aware of the challenges he would being facing after switching from the Premier League to the Bundesliga.

The 30-year-old joined Bayern Munich after spending eight years at the Premier League (two with Southampton and six with Liverpool).

The Senegalese international made a good start, scoring three goals in his first three games with Bayern Munich, but he failed to score in four consecutive games before finding the net again on Friday when his side thrashed Bayer Leverkusen 4-0 in a Bundesliga game.

He scored six goals in 12 appearances with Bayern in all fronts.  

“It is going well. Switching from one club to another is not easy,” Mane told UEFA official website on Monday.

“I spent eight very nice years in England, six years at Liverpool [after] two at Southampton, and now I am in a new country.”

“It is not easy because everything changes so suddenly: people, training, everything.

“Everything is changing so it is not easy at all. I need to adapt. I knew that and it came as no surprise.

“It is happening just the way I imagined it. People here are welcoming, and they're real players. People around the club are amazing so I am very happy,” he concluded.

Mane is set to lead the Senegal squad in next month’s World Cup in Qatar.
